Skip to main content
OpenClaw 支持将 Kimi 作为 web_search provider,使用 Moonshot Web 搜索生成带引用的 AI 综合答案。

获取 API key

1

创建密钥

Moonshot AI 获取一个 API key。
2

保存密钥

在 Gateway 网关环境中设置 KIMI_API_KEYMOONSHOT_API_KEY,或通过以下方式配置:
openclaw configure --section web
当你在 openclaw onboardopenclaw configure --section web 中选择 Kimi 时,OpenClaw 还会询问:
  • Moonshot API 区域:
    • https://api.moonshot.ai/v1
    • https://api.moonshot.cn/v1
  • 默认的 Kimi Web 搜索模型(默认为 kimi-k2.6

配置

{
  plugins: {
    entries: {
      moonshot: {
        config: {
          webSearch: {
            apiKey: "sk-...", // 如果已设置 KIMI_API_KEY 或 MOONSHOT_API_KEY,则可选
            baseUrl: "https://api.moonshot.ai/v1",
            model: "kimi-k2.6",
          },
        },
      },
    },
  },
  tools: {
    web: {
      search: {
        provider: "kimi",
      },
    },
  },
}
如果你为聊天使用中国区 API 主机(models.providers.moonshot.baseUrlhttps://api.moonshot.cn/v1),那么当省略 tools.web.search.kimi.baseUrl 时,OpenClaw 会为 Kimi web_search 复用同一个主机,这样来自 platform.moonshot.cn 的密钥就不会误打到国际端点(后者通常返回 HTTP 401)。当你需要使用不同的搜索 base URL 时,可通过 tools.web.search.kimi.baseUrl 覆盖。 环境变量替代方案: 在 Gateway 网关环境中设置 KIMI_API_KEYMOONSHOT_API_KEY。对于 gateway 安装,请将其写入 ~/.openclaw/.env 如果省略 baseUrl,OpenClaw 默认使用 https://api.moonshot.ai/v1。 如果省略 model,OpenClaw 默认使用 kimi-k2.6

工作原理

Kimi 使用 Moonshot Web 搜索来综合生成带行内引用的答案, 类似于 Gemini 和 Grok 的 grounded response 方法。

支持的参数

Kimi 搜索支持 query 出于共享 web_search 兼容性,count 也会被接受,但 Kimi 仍然 返回一条带引用的综合答案,而不是 N 条结果列表。 当前不支持 provider 专用过滤器。

相关内容